Forever Mainz 05: Arens and Brosinski – the two faces of the zero fives

turned To a time when the Bruchweg lived up to its name all the honor, on weekends, hardly more than 3000 viewers on a sort of stadium-wide grandstand simulate lost levels, and a cinder track surrounded the grass, a man in front of each of the second League home game of the FSV Mainz 05 of the round by the red dust. Always friendly and smiling and the Fans waving, want to be the times ever so hard. And true to the proverb, that it resounds out of the forest, how one gets into it, he was borne by on his way to the counter straight from the chants of: "Peeter Arens, Peeter Arens..."

the cult in the early ' 90s, the man who served from 1988 to 2017, as Vice-President of the club and the Board of management a total of 37 years, listened, gained status. "He is the good soul of the club," said club CEO Stefan Hofmann on the occasion of the presentation of honorary membership to the long Board crew in October of last year. "He immediately struck the bridge, to us, his club for him. Without prejudice, without the vanities.“ With a lot of Humor, legendary stories from the old days, ironic comments to the grungy performances of the team. And, not to forget: If at official occasions, in a myriad of speeches are often the Same, it was only said in other words, limited Peter Arens as the last speaker, on a set that all were waiting for: "The buffet is opened."

On Tuesday, Arens, at the age of 83 years, succumbed to cancer. He probably would have been so happy to learn that Daniel Brosinski is left to the 05ern two more years. The outside defender has signed a new contract until the summer of 2022, after the old at the end of June had expired. That talks lasted until now, Brosinski was three weeks long, quasi-unemployed, explained sporting Director Rouven Schröder especially with the corona-induced break from the game, because of the Mainzer were a little longer in a relegation battle. "It was agreed that we were going to bring the season to an end, without leading to contract talks," he says. "Our concentration should fully apply to the fight for the Class whereabouts. Thereafter, the work-up followed, then we are joined in the conversations.“

The increased maybe a little in the face of the offer, which the Manager presented to the player under – the was below what Brosinski earned so far. "The fact that a player makes about, is clear," says Schröder. "But that has nothing to do with a lower appreciation of the Brosi compared to huge. It is a matter of economic constraints.“ The club needs to respond in its contracts through the corona of a crisis-induced revenue losses in the previous round, "which will not be in the new season-less,". "We need to reduce our salary offers compared to the previous practice."

For the club, it was certainly not the only alternative to keep Brosinski, but a good decision. The 2014 from Fürth come defensive player impressed in all the years due to its solidity. With him, you know, in principle, is not always what you get. Outliers are rare as outliers to the top. What is the number of inserts, it was the most recent season his most difficult. While he was still in 26 Bundesliga games on the square, ten times as a substitute. He had to stay around the corona break five and a half games in a row on the Bank, is likely to have hit him.
